What does a controls engineer intern do?

A Controls Engineer Intern assists in designing, developing, and maintaining automated control systems used in manufacturing or industrial settings. Typical tasks include programming PLCs (Programmable Logic Controllers), troubleshooting equipment, and supporting senior engineers with system integration and testing. Interns gain hands-on experience with automation software and hardware, and they often contribute to projects that improve process efficiency and safety. This role is ideal for students in engineering fields who want practical experience in automation and controls technology.

What types of projects and responsibilities can a controls engineer intern expect to work on during their internship?

As a Controls Engineer Intern, you can expect to support senior engineers on projects such as designing, programming, and testing automation systems used in manufacturing or industrial environments. Your daily tasks may include drafting electrical schematics, assisting with PLC programming, troubleshooting control panels, and helping to commission automated equipment. Interns often collaborate with multidisciplinary teams, including mechanical engineers and technicians, to ensure smooth integration of control systems. This hands-on experience provides valuable exposure to real-world engineering challenges and can be a stepping stone to a full-time position.

What are the key skills and qualifications needed to thrive as a controls engineer intern, and why are they important?

To thrive as a Controls Engineer Intern, you need a foundation in electrical or mechanical engineering principles, familiarity with automation concepts, and enrollment in a relevant engineering degree program. Hands-on experience with PLC programming, HMI software, and CAD tools, as well as knowledge of industry standards, are typically required. Strong problem-solving, teamwork, and communication skills help interns excel in collaborative and fast-paced project environments. These skills and qualifications enable effective troubleshooting, system design, and integration essential for successful automation solutions.

What is the difference between Controls Engineer Intern vs Controls Engineer?

AspectControls Engineer InternControls Engineer
Required CredentialsTypically pursuing a degree in electrical, mechanical, or control engineering; internship experienceBachelor's or master's degree in engineering; professional certifications may be preferred
Work EnvironmentInternship setting, often in manufacturing or automation companies, supervised by experienced engineersFull-time role in design, development, and maintenance of control systems within industrial settings
Employer & Industry UsageUsed by companies hiring interns to gain future talent; common in manufacturing, automation, and roboticsFull-time position in similar industries, focusing on project execution and system optimization

The Controls Engineer Intern role is an entry-level position designed for students gaining practical experience, while the Controls Engineer is a full-time professional responsible for designing and maintaining control systems. Interns typically work under supervision, whereas engineers operate independently on complex projects.
